21xrx.com
2024-09-19 23:53:33 Thursday
登录
文章检索 我的文章 写文章
C++代码和Java代码的区别与联系
2023-07-05 09:33:20 深夜i     --     --
C++ Java 代码 区别 联系

随着计算机技术的不断发展,程序设计语言越来越多样化,其中C++和Java是两种使用广泛的语言。虽然它们都属于面向对象编程语言,但它们在语法、编译方式、运行方式等方面都有所不同。

C++是一种编译型语言,其代码需要经过编译后才能运行。编写C++代码需要熟悉语法规则和能够正确使用指针、引用和对象等概念。C++支持多重继承和虚函数等特性,允许程序员使用更加灵活的方式设计程序。此外,C++还有底层控制能力,允许程序员直接操作内存,实现更高效的程序。

Java是一种解释型语言,其代码需要通过Java虚拟机来解释执行。相比于C++,Java对程序员的要求较低,语法更加简洁清晰,编写起来更加容易。Java具有自动内存管理机制,程序员不需要手动完成内存的申请和释放,减轻了程序员的负担。此外,Java也支持多线程和异常处理等特性,能够更好地处理复杂的程序设计。

尽管C++和Java在使用方式上有所不同,但它们也有很多相似之处。首先它们都是面向对象编程语言,程序员在设计程序时都需要使用对象,并且两种语言都支持类的概念。其次,它们都有庞大的社区和丰富的资源,程序员可以通过网络上的社区和教程获取所需的技术支持。

总之,C++和Java都有各自的优点和适用范围,程序员在编写代码时需要根据实际需求选择合适的语言。无论采用哪种语言,都需要熟悉语法规则、掌握编程思想、具备实现程序的能力。只有这样,才能编写出高效、稳定、易维护的程序。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复